    Roti with Satay sauce. Yes. This entree from Baan Thai is one of my favourite things to eat in…read moreMelbourne. It is seriously good, and reason enough alone to head to this Thai restaurant in Rosanna Village. The décor is calming and stylish and the second level makes this small space appear bigger then it is. The service is charming if not a little erratic and there is a limited beverage selection so BYO. Now to the main event, the food. It is consistently delicious. Have I mentioned the roti? Please don't be dissuade by my obsession with the roti, the rest of the menu is great in itself. Thai curries mingle with spicy salads and noodles. Everything on the menu is good, no great. The dishes taste as they are made from the freshest ingredients and the flavours are simple yet complex, like all good Thai food should be. Baan Thai also delivers in the local area and the quality of the food is maintained here too. Check the website and phone your order through, it is popular so on Friday and Saturday nights make sure you leave at least an hour. Baan Thai is a consistent and welcomed addition to my families birthday dinner rotation. And did I mention the roti?

    This local favourite is always consistent and remains popular after years of service. The…read morerestaurant floor may be tiny and but the attentive and genuine service makes up for the lack of space. The Thai green curry is fragrant and deliciously authentic and this (my favourite dish) mirrors the quality of the the other dishes on the menu. The takeaway counter at the back of the restaurant does a roaring trade and the revolving door of customers collecting their order provides cool relief! Tarin is only open for dinner (from 6pm) but book ahead as groups of local families, couples and coworkers know this place well! Park across the road at Warringal Shopping Centre and collect a bottle of wine from the Sir Henry Barkly Bottle-O to enjoy with your meal. Although don't be concerned if you forget, Tarin is licensed as well as BYO.

    It had been a while since we were last at Tarin Thai and the service was as good as it has been…read moresince I first went there 20years ago. We ordered a prawn and a curry puff starters. The prawns were superb, the curry puffs needed the oil to have been a little hotter when they were deep fried, still tasty, just a little less puffy than I would have wanted. For the main course we had a green chicken curry and battered fried prawns with a tamarind based sauce, both we fine authentic fresh meals that had that Thai zing. Once again, tho, the prawns could have been done in hotter oil as they fell just a fraction short of being perfectly crispy. The wine list is small and modest but well priced, we had a Victorian Sauvignon Blanc for a quarter of the price we paid for similar quality local wine late last year.
